Fremantle announced a series of sales, including that of streamer Amazon Prime Video, which will debut high-end TV series adaption, "We Children from Bahnhof Zoo" in over 40 countries and territories worldwide.

The series was produced by Constantin Television/Amazon Studios, and co-produced by Wilma Film in Czech Republic and Cattleya in Italy. It will be available on Prime Video in the US, Canada, Australia, New Zealand, United Kingdom, France, Italy, Spain, and Beneluxon on 9th April. Prime members in Italy can look forward to the launch of the series on May 7th. Following several further deals by Fremantle, several other international partners including HBO Europe, Viaplay and Nordic Entertainment Group in Poland and Baltics, Cosmote TV in Greece, More TV in Russia and CIS, and bluTV in Turkey have also boarded the series.

Created by Philipp Kadelbach, Annette Hess, Sophie von Uslar, and Oliver Berben, "We Children from Bahnhof Zoo" is directed by International Emmy Award winner Philipp Kadelbach and produced by Oliver Berben and Sophie von Uslar for Constantin Television with Annette Hess as Head Writer and Creative Producer. Following the launch in German-speaking territories in February the series has garnered alot of acclaim. The book has sold five million copies worldwide in more than 20 languages. 

We Children from Bahnhof Zoo is a broader, serial re-imagining of the best-selling autobiography Christiane F. that also inspired the cult film of the same name. "We Children from Bahnhof Zoo "was financed by Medienboard Berlin-Brandenburg (MBB), Filmfernsehfonds Bayern (FFF), Creative Europe-Media Programme of the European Union, German Motion Picture Fund (GMPF) and the Film Incentive Programme of the Czech State Fund for the Support and Development of Czech Cinematography.

A soundtrack made in collaboration with the David Bowie Estate accompanies the series, created by Robert Koch and Michael Kadelbach. "We are delighted to partner with Amazon Prime Video to bring this re-imagined and timeless version of the story to audiences across the world," Jens Richter, CEO, Fremantle Media International said. "Showcasing an astonishing cast of fresh talent as they take viewers on a blistering coming-of-age journey, this cross-generational series speaks to both fans of the original, as well as a new generation on issues including friendship, love, heartbreak, and trauma.”
